As Toyota is to Lexus and Marriott is to the Four Seasons, Burgundy’s value region to the South, is becoming increasingly known for more than just fruity, easy drinking wines. With 96 villages in Beaujolais of which just 10 are designated Cru, Moulin-A-Vent, considered by some to be the King of the Crus, reigns above them all when it comes to structure, depth and age-ability. This gorgeous interpretation of Cru Beaujolais is stacked with chocolate covered cherries, wet blueberries, holiday spices and liquid floral, and with a stellar 95 point score, here’s the perfect opportunity to experience Burgundy’s “other” red grape…
All of Beaujolais Cru Vineyards are nestled in the Northern part of the appellation, just South of Burgundy’s renowned Macon region. Made with 100% Gamay grape, this gorgeous 2015 Cru Beaujolais is rich and plump on the palate and saturates your taste buds in concentrated berries, interesting spices and rose garden aromatics. From James Suckling, "This is a serious Beaujolais that exhibits plums, orange peel, spices and cedar on the nose. Reminiscent of a pinot noir. Full-bodied, chewy and powerful with ripe tannins and a long and flavorful finish. Structured. Better in 2020." 95 Points
